W,I, Programme 2017

January 12th

Film Lady in a Van

Nibbles and Bucks Fizz to celebrate the

New Year

February 9th

Jacqueline Holistic Therapist. Enjoy a taste of an Indian head massage.

March 9th

The Fat Bird and the Boat.

Bridget Keevil. She tells about her challenge sailing around the world.

April 13th

Leigh Shepard Herbalist, Bumpstead Herbs

This young lady will tell us about the uses of herbs and will bring along some for sale.

May 11th

Resolutions & AGM

Followed by Cocktails and Confessions

Reveal your secrets,

think Simon Mayo on radio 2

June8th

Amanda Sutherland Trends of the Decades.

A journey of changes with original costumes from the 1920s-1950s. A lovely visual display

July 13th

A trip on the beautiful Stour followed by tea

August 10th

Pimm's and perennials.

Competition Name the Plants in the garden.

(At Northend Cottage)

September 14th

David Smith A former fingerpint expert with the Met, a talk about the history and crime scene investigation

October 12th

Paula Short

Castro's Cuba

November 9th

Poems, Prose or the ‘Pam Ayres'

amongst you.

December 14th

Xmas meal, to be decided by members vote
